Science Slurs

Pejorative terms used within and against scientific discourse to shut down inquiry, attack researchers' motives, or caricature positions without engagement. They are rhetorical weapons that replace argument with dismissal. On one side, terms like "pseudoscientist," "crank," or "denier" can be applied too broadly to shut down heterodox but legitimate questioning. On the other, terms like "lab-coat priest," "scientism," or "so-called expert" are used to delegitimize scientific consensus itself by framing it as a dogmatic religion.
Example: In a debate on GMOs, a scientist is called a "Monsanto shill," instantly dismissing their data as corrupt. Conversely, a philosopher questioning the limits of reductionism is labeled a "woo-peddler" or "anti-science." Terms like "climate alarmist" or "evolutionist" are crafted to frame scientific consensus as ideological. These slurs pollute the epistemic commons, turning discussions into tribal warfare where identity, not evidence, determines belief. Science Slurs.

Medical Slurs

Derogatory terms or labels, often disguised as clinical language, used to discredit, demean, or pathologize a person's lived experience, identity, or health complaints. These are not formal diagnoses but weaponized pseudo-clinical terms deployed to dismiss patients (especially from marginalized groups) by implying their problems are "all in their head," a sign of weakness, or a character flaw. They shortcut medical investigation by blaming the patient.
Example: A woman with debilitating, unexplained chronic pain is told she's just "hysterical" (a term with a deeply sexist history pathologizing the uterus). A patient with complex symptoms is labeled a "frequent flyer" or "hypochondriac" by staff, ensuring their future concerns are met with eye-rolls, not exams. The slur "crocks" (for patients with "crock" of complaints) is used in some hospital slang. These terms serve to gatekeep medical resources and absolve clinicians from diagnostic effort. Medical Slurs.

Cognitive Slurs

Insulting terms that weaponize concepts from cognitive psychology to demean someone's thinking process as inherently defective. These slurs pathologize disagreement by diagnosing the opponent with a cognitive flaw (e.g., "You're just Dunning-Krugerandized," "That's pure cognitive dissonance," "Your confirmation bias is showing"). While these are real biases, using them as casual insults strips them of their scientific meaning and turns them into sophisticated ad hominem attacks. It's a way of saying "You're too stupid to know you're stupid" while pretending to be objective.
Example: In a political debate, Person A presents a statistic. Person B, disagreeing, doesn't engage with the data source but retorts, "You're just experiencing backfire effect; your fragile worldview can't handle facts." This slur allows Person B to claim the high ground of psychological insight while functionally calling Person A an irrational idiot. It psychologizes the disagreement, making productive discourse impossible because any counter-argument can be dismissed as further proof of the alleged bias. Cognitive Slurs.
